Doug Baldwin - WR Baldwin impressing in Seahawks' OTAs
Source: The Huddle
Seattle Seahawks WR Doug Baldwin looks quick and explosive in OTAs. He looks to be fully healthy after a disappointing sophomore season.
Huddle Up: Baldwin's production (29-366-3) dipped noticeably in 2012 after a his strong debut in 2011 (51-788-4) as Sidney Rice (50-748-7) and Golden Tate (45-688-7) stepped forward as Russell Wilson's top targets. Now, Percy Harvin is joining the Hawks' WR mix, and improved or not, Baldwin is going to have even more competition for targets.

UPDATE: Vikings agree to trade WR Percy Harvin to Seahawks[Fantasy Football Toolbox: Mon 3/11 2:53 PM]
UPDATE: Vikings agree to trade WR Percy Harvin to Seahawks
Source: Fantasy Football Toolbox
NFL free agency begins tomorrow, but the biggest story of a player changing teams during the offseason may have happened today. According to FOX Sports' Jay Glazer, the Vikings have agreed to trade top wideout Percy Harvin to the Seahawks. Minnesota will receive undisclosed draft picks in return, and the trade will become final once Harvin passes a physical.
Update: The Vikings will reportedly receive the Seahawks' first-round pick (25th overall) and seventh-round pick this year. They will also get a middle-round pick in 2014. Not bad. Also, multiple reports state that Harvin will sign a long-term contract with Seattle soon, possibly within the next 24 hours.

Mike Williams - Mike Williams will receive big payday[The Huddle: Thu 1/31 12:38 AM]
Mike Williams - Mike Williams will receive big payday
Source: The Huddle
Tampa Bay Buccaneers WR Mike Williams may look to Buffalo Bills WR Stevie Johnson's five-year, $36 million deal as a benchmark as he discusses a contract extension with the team this offseason. Seattle Seahawks WR
Sidney Rice signed a five-year, $41 million deal in 2011 that had more than $18 million in guaranteed money.
Huddle Up: Right now Williams is the WR2 in Tampa Bay after the Bucs spent big on Vincent Jackson last offseason. Considering they have an outstanding young running back and a question mark at quarterback, spending big on another wideout doesn't make a ton of sense. So if Williams is looking for Johnson or Rice money, he may have to leave Tampa to find it.

Seahawks WR Sidney Rice unable to practice[Fantasy Football Toolbox: Wed 12/19 8:53 PM]
Seahawks WR Sidney Rice unable to practice
Source: Fantasy Football Toolbox
Seattle Seahawks wide receiver
Sidney Rice did not practice on Wednesday because of a knee injury. If you recall, it was a foot injury that nearly kept
Rice inactive in Week 15 and head coach Pete Carroll commented after that game that Rice's foot was still sore. So this knee injury could be a whole new issue. Carroll recently said, quot;We might have to take care of him a little during the week to get him ready for game day." FANTASY ANALYSIS:
Rice is one of those players who always seem to have some type of injury. That said, he's having his best season by far since his breakout year with Minnesota back in 2009.
Rice has 49 receptions for 734 yards and seven TDs. This makes him a solid flex who may or may not start in a given week
